John Cleese - 574 days via venue
I expected this one sooner as I knew his people were sending out rejections earlier in the year.
My pics returned unsigned with a preprint of which it clearly states the image cannot be copied along with rejection letter and the glorious news that you can now buy signed prints. To attempt to soften the blow, they include a £5 off voucher. I had a look and signed prinst costs £29.99.
Sadly, looking at the website, quite a few former ttm repliers have signed up to this, so a few more may send rejection letters soon.
